Accidental discovery
It is worth starting with an interesting fact related to its discovery. This is because it was synthesized accidentally by German chemist Hans von Pechmann. Despite this, it didn't begin to be produced on a large scale until more than 30 years later, and as production processes became more widespread, a high-density version, or HDPE (high density PE), also appeared. But what exactly is this substance?
Properties of polyethylene
In order to get a thorough understanding of a particular compound, it is necessary, first of all, to find out in the course of which reactions it is formed. If we are talking about polyethylene, in this case its high density, it is formed by coordination radical polymerization. This is a catalytic process that uses so-called catalysts that play a key role in its synthesis. Interestingly, HDPE is produced by low-pressure polymerization, where initially up to several hundred atmospheres were needed to produce polyethylene. The material has a high melting point for a plastic, as it is as high as 125°C, which allows it to be used widely.

Role in industry
But where is this type of material used? The uses of polyethylene are extremely wide. The most common everyday use of HDPE is in beverage bottle caps or cleaning products. However, it can also be encountered in structural components, such as pipelines, as well as in fibers that serve a variety of functions, including workwear and construction materials. Due to the fact that this raw material is inert to many substances, it allows for safe storage of drinking water, for example, unlike PET - in its case, negative health effects are definitely not denied. Therefore, professional drinking water tanks should be constructed from HDPE.
